ABSTRACT:
Wide pass band elastic wave omnidirectional transducer.
It comprises a magnetostrictive material membrane (34, 36) provided with two electrical connections at two diametrically opposite points. The potential difference between these connections is proportional to the elastic wave transmitted or received by said membrane. A continuous polarization means of the magnetostrictive membrane is also provided. It comprises a high magnetic permeability part (40, 42), whose shape substantially corresponds to that of the membrane and which is placed in the vicinity of the latter, and a permanent magnet (38) in contact with said part.
Application to the transmission of high frequency elastic waves in water (hydrophone) and to high fidelity sound reproduction in air.
